A burst water main has flooded a house in Upton Court Road, Slough.

Firefighters were called to the scene soon after 2am this morning, where they were joined a team from Thames Water who worked until 5.45am to do the necessary repair work while police closed the road.

A spokesman for Thames Water said: "We’re sorry for anyone impacted by a burst to a six-inch diameter pipe this morning. We responded promptly and within a few hours had installed new piping.

"One property was flooded and our loss adjusters are working with the owner."

The flooding affected the ground floor of the house, before firefighters sealed the front of the premises to limit further damage.

Water supply in the area was not affected.
